Course Details

•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D) and Nutritional Challenges
• Understanding the Gut-Brain Connection in Autism
• The Role of Diet in Autism Management
• Nutritional Assessment for Individuals with Autism
• Personalized Nutrition Plans for Autistic Children and Adults
• Therapeutic Dietary Approaches in Autism (GF/CF, Ketogenic, etc.)
• Nutritional Supplementation and Autism
• Behavioral and Cognitive Effects of Nutrition in Autism
• Navigating Food Selectivity and Sensory Issues in Autism
• Implementing and Monitoring Nutritional Interventions in Executive Settings
